    TheChargingRhino reacted to Starphoenix in Soundfont issues/questions   
    As far as I'm aware, most of the instruments you hear in the Donkey Kong series are derived from KORG M1 soundbanks (either that or Wavestation). There is actually a VST-version of the synth KORG offers as part of their KORG Legacy Collection. With some instrument layering and modulation you could probably come up with near identical sounds.
